假设我们有以下表t1和t2:t1:id|column_1-------------1|12|2t2:id|column_2-------------2|23|3我们想要找到以下结果:id|column_1|column_2------------------------1|1|2|2|23||3这基本上是右连接与左连接的并集。以下代码有效但感觉笨拙:(SELECTt1.id,t1.column_1,t2.column_2FROMt1LEFTJOINt2ONt1.id=t2.id)UNION(SELECTt2.id,t1.column_1,t2.column_2FROMt1RIGHTJO
大家好,我是苏貝,本篇博客带大家了解结构体和位段以及枚举,如果你觉得我写的还不错的话,可以给我一个赞👍吗,感谢❤️这是这个系列的第二篇,上一篇详细介绍了结构体的基本知识,详情请点击目录一.结构体1.1结构体内存对齐1.2修改默认对齐数1.3结构体传参二.位段2.1什么是位段2.2位段的内存分配2.3位段的跨平台问题三.枚举3.1枚举类型的定义3.2枚举的使用3.3枚举的优点四.联合(共用体)4.1联合类型的定义4.2联合的特点4.3联合的应用4.4联合大小的计算一.结构体1.1结构体内存对齐现在大家应该都已经掌握了结构体的基本使用了,现在我们深入讨论一个问题:计算结构体的大小。这也是一个特别热
有这样的查询:SELECT*FROMjobWHEREstatus!=2ANDstatus!=3UNIONSELECT*FROMempWHEREstatus!=2ANDstatus!=3ORDERBY(id/popularity)DESCLIMIT{$from},$vpc它工作得很好,但现在无法确定记录来自哪里......有什么方法可以识别记录来自哪个表? 最佳答案 我猜你可以试试这个:SELECT*,'job'asoriginFROMjobWHEREstatus!=2ANDstatus!=3UNIONSELECT*,'emp'aso
Modelsim是FPGA开发中重要的EDA设计仿真工具,主要用于验证数字电路设计是否正确。我们经常用Xilinx的ISE或者Vivado与Modelsim进行联合仿真,其实国产FPGA开发工具也可以与Modelsim进行联合仿真,对于设计比较复杂的应用还是非常方便的,联合仿真的应用思路是一样的。下面以紫光PangoDesignSuite与Modelsim的联合仿真环境搭建以及使用流程进行详细介绍,具体方法如下:添加仿真库方法一 打开PangoDesignSuite,点击Tools->CompileSimulationLibraries,在弹出来的窗口中,设置需要编译的器件库、编译库路径
我可以从两个不同的列中选择不同的值,但不知道如何计算它们。我的猜测是我应该使用别名,但无法弄清楚如何正确编写语句。$sql="SELECTDISTINCTauthorFROMcomicsWHEREauthorNOTIN(SELECTemailFROMbans)UNIONSELECTDISTINCTemailFROMusersWHEREemailNOTIN(SELECTemailFROMbans)";Edit1:我知道我可以在php中使用mysql_num_rows(),但我认为这需要太多处理。 最佳答案 您可以将查询包装在子查询中:
受访嘉宾|毛晓光 记者|朱珂欣2023CCF中国开源大会(CCFChinaOSC)拟于2023年10月21日至22日在湖南省长沙市北辰国际会议中心召开。作为第二届CCF中国开源大会,本届大会将组织特邀报告、高峰论坛和领域分论坛等不同类型的活动。本次大会以“开源联合,聚力共赢”为主题,将邀请10余位开源及相关领域中国科学院院士、中国工程院院士与知名专家,为大会带来特邀报告并参加开源高峰论坛等活动。在本届CCF中国开源大会开幕前,CSDN对国防科技大学计算机学院教授、副院长毛晓光进行了会前专访。访谈嘉宾毛晓光国防科技大学计算机学院教授、副院长访谈实录朱珂欣: 作为本届2023CCF中国开源大会的
个人主页:点我进入主页专栏分类:C语言初阶 C语言程序设计————KTV C语言小游戏 C语言进阶C语言刷题欢迎大家点赞,评论,收藏。一起努力,一起奔赴大厂。目录个人主页:点我进入主页 1.前言2.结构体2.1结构体声明2.2结构体初始化2.3结构体的自引用2,4结构体的内存对齐 3.位段3.1什么是位段3.2位段的内存分配3.3位段的跨平台性4.枚举 4.1枚举声明4.2枚举的优点4.3枚举的使用5.联合体5,1联合体的声明5.2联合体的大小5.3联合体的使用 1.前言 随着我们深入学习C语言,我们发现单纯的int,char,double,float类型已经不能满足我们
我有这样的sql查询:$sql="SELECTop.reference_no,op.eight_percent,op.ten_percent,op.date,op.claim,op.orders_history_id,oh.one_product_price,oh.quantityFROMorder_promotionopLEFTJOINorders_historyohONoh.id=op.orders_history_idWHEREoh.customer_id=$member_idUNIONALLSELECTtype,receiveable,nullASa,nullASb,nullA
汽车工业、航空、机电装备等领域存在着不同的应用、建模系统。在解决不同问题的过程中,为了仿真完整的系统,往往需要在不同的仿真程序之间进行交互,并且为了实现完整的调试,系统的集成必须确保来自不同供应商的仿真环境能够协同工作。由此产生的模型交互需求,随着工业产品电气化、智能化程度越来越高导致的系统复杂性量级日益跃升而遭遇瓶颈:不同单位采用的仿真建模工具不同,导致模型类型、接口不一致。 为保证各模型之间的数据能够正常交互,就需要将不同层次的模型采用统一接口标准来进行集成。然而,复杂系统的模型跨越了不同学科、不同领域,导致模型接口并不兼容,需要建立对应的模型封装规范,使不同领域的模型形成模块化接口,方便
我正在为我的数据库构建一般统计信息。我想知道如何联合这么多的SELECTS,以便在1行不同的列中得到结果。SELECTCOUNT(*)AStotal_usersFROMusers;SELECTCOUNT(*)AStotal_verifiedFROMusersWHEREverified=1;SELECTCOUNT(*)AStotal_passed_tutFROMusersWHERElevel=3;SELECTCOUNT(*)AStotal_privateFROMusersWHEREprivacy=0;SELECTCOUNT(*)AStotal_friends_onlyFROMusersW